THE ULTIMATE WEB SERVICES HANDBOOK: WHATEVER YOU REQUIRED TO KNOW

The Ultimate Web Services Handbook: Whatever You Required To Know

The Ultimate Web Services Handbook: Whatever You Required To Know

Blog Article

Staff Writer-Schou Shaffer

Discover the utmost Web Services Manual for all your demands. Explore communication protocols, core concepts of SOAP and REST, and best practices for smooth implementation. Discover the tricks to grasping web solutions, from recognizing the fundamentals to executing scalable architecture. Master the art of making protected systems and enhancing for future growth. Unlock the power of internet services at your fingertips.

Overview of Web Solutions



If you've ever wondered what web solutions are and exactly how they work, this review is the ideal place to start. Internet services are a way for different applications to connect with each other over the internet. They permit smooth assimilation of systems, making it much easier to share information and performances.

Among the essential facets of web services is their use of conventional methods like HTTP and XML to facilitate interaction. This standardization makes certain that various systems can understand and interact with each other efficiently. Web solutions can be categorized right into 2 main kinds: SOAP (Simple Item Accessibility Protocol) and REST (Representational State Transfer).

SOAP is a procedure that uses XML for message exchange, while remainder depends on basic HTTP approaches like GET, PUBLISH, PUT, and erase. Both have their strengths and are used in various situations based upon demands.

Secret Concepts and Technologies



Discovering the foundational principles and innovations of web services is vital for comprehending their performance and application in contemporary systems. When diving into the key principles and modern technologies of internet solutions, you open the door to a world of interconnected opportunities. Here are some essential elements to understand:

- ** SOAP (Simple Object Accessibility Procedure) **: This procedure specifies the structure of messages traded between web services.
- ** WSDL (Web Solutions Description Language) **: WSDL is used to explain the capabilities used by an internet solution.
- ** REMAINDER (Representational State Transfer) **: A building style that makes use of basic HTTP methods for interaction between customers and servers.
- ** XML (Extensible Markup Language) **: XML plays a crucial duty in data exchange in between web solutions because of its versatility and readability.

Understanding these core principles and modern technologies will lay a strong structure for your journey right into the realm of web services.

Best Practices for Execution



To guarantee effective execution of web solutions, focus on adherence to ideal methods. Begin by completely documenting your web solution APIs, including clear summaries of endpoints, criteria, and expected reactions. Consistent calling conventions and versioning of APIs are important for maintainability. When designing your web solutions, comply with the principles of remainder to create a scalable and flexible style. Carry out correct verification and permission mechanisms to safeguard your services, such as OAuth or API secrets.

Checking is important in guaranteeing the reliability of your web solutions. Develop detailed test cases that cover various circumstances, including favorable and negative screening. Continuous assimilation and automated testing can aid catch concerns early in the advancement procedure. https://www.cio.com/article/253264/seo-sem-top-25-diy-tips-for-better-seo.html in real-time to determine efficiency traffic jams and potential failures. Logging and error handling are crucial for identifying problems and troubleshooting troubles properly.



Lastly, think about the scalability of your internet solutions by designing for future development. Carry out caching systems and lots harmonizing to deal with increased web traffic. https://video-marketing-best-prac83726.dailyblogzz.com/27051637/fascinated-by-building-a-site-from-the-ground-up-explore-a-detailed-organizing-overview-that-lays-the-structure-for-your-online-existence and maximize your code for performance. By complying with these best practices, you can enhance the execution of web services and guarantee their success.

Verdict

Congratulations! You've simply unlocked the secret to grasping web solutions. By comprehending the crucial concepts and technologies, and carrying out finest methods, you're well on your way to ending up being an internet solutions professional.

Keep exploring and explore what you've found out to continue expanding your expertise and skills in this exciting field.

The world of internet solutions is currently within your reaches, all set for you to discover and conquer. Appreciate the trip!